Kapil Dev recommended by COA to be part of steering committee for Players' Association
The COA has also requested for replacements of Ramachandra Guha and Vikram Limaye. Guha had resigned from the COA and Limaye is set to join National Stock Exchange as its new Managing Director and chief executive. New Delhi: The Committee of Administrators has recommended former India captain Kapil Dev’s name as a part of the four-member steering committee that will help in the formation of Players’ Association as per Lodha Panel Recommendation. The Lodha Panel in its recommendation initially wanted a steering committee with GK Pillai, Mohinder Amarnath, Diana Edulji and Anil Kumble. The COA in its fourth Status Report submitted to Supreme Court has intimated the Apex Court that Mohinder Amarnath and Kumble have “communicated their inability to be part of the Steering Committee” and Edulji can’t be a part as she is a member of COA.
